INEC gives Presidential aspirants one week to name running mate

The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) has set June 17, 2022 as deadline for presidential candidates to name their running mates and July 15 deadline for state elections.

INEC Chairman Prof. Mahmood Yakubu said this in a statement on its social media platforms.

“Similarly, the list of all Presidential and Governorship candidates must be accompanied by the names of their running mates (i.e. Vice Presidential and Deputy Governorship candidates) without which the nomination is invalid”.

“All nominations must be uploaded to the portal on/or before the deadlines. The portal will automatically shut down at 6.00 pm (1800hrs) on Friday 17th June, 2022 for national elections and 6.00 pm (1800hrs) on Friday 15th July, 2022 for State elections.”
